Exploring the Different Types of DIY Drones in Internet of Things Technology

Introduction: In recent years, the Internet of Things (IoT) has revolutionized the way we interact with technology. One exciting aspect of this technological revolution is the rise of DIY drones. These unmanned aerial vehicles (UAVs) combine the power of IoT with the thrill of building and programming your own flying device. In this blog post, we will explore the different types of DIY drones in Internet of Things technology and how they are transforming various industries. 1. Quadcopters: Quadcopters are by far the most popular type of DIY drones. They are equipped with four rotors that allow for stable flight and maneuverability. These drones are perfect for aerial photography, videography, and recreational flying. With IoT technology, quadcopters can be programmed to gather real-time data, such as temperature and humidity, from their surroundings using sensors, and transmit it wirelessly to a central computer for analysis. 2. Fixed-Wing Drones: Unlike quadcopters, fixed-wing drones have a fixed wing structure, similar to airplanes. They require more space for take-off and landing but offer efficient long-range flight. With IoT capabilities, fixed-wing drones can be used for mapping and surveillance purposes. They can autonomously collect and analyze data from remote areas, making them valuable tools for agriculture, wildlife conservation, and environmental monitoring. 3. Racing Drones: If you have a need for speed, racing drones are the perfect DIY project for you. These drones are specifically built for high-speed racing competitions, where pilots navigate through obstacle courses at breathtaking speeds. IoT technology enhances the racing experience by allowing pilots to track their speed, altitude, and other vital stats in real-time. Additionally, they can connect with other drones to exchange data, enabling exciting multiplayer racing. 4. Underwater Drones: While most DIY drones take to the skies, underwater drones offer a unique perspective. These remote-controlled devices are equipped with waterproof casings and cameras, allowing users to explore the depths of oceans, lakes, and rivers. IoT connectivity in underwater drones enables underwater mapping, marine life observation, and even search and rescue operations. The data collected by these drones can provide valuable insights into underwater ecosystems and help with environmental conservation efforts. Conclusion: The Internet of Things and DIY drones are a match made in tech heaven. With their ability to gather, analyze, and transmit data wirelessly, DIY drones are transforming industries such as photography, agriculture, racing, and even underwater exploration. Whether you are a tech enthusiast, an aspiring pilot, or someone looking to explore new frontiers, building your own DIY drone with IoT capabilities is a thrilling and educational experience.
